Output 93ab256c92370a58c3d54f62ff46053161eb95000db22b24e8b8ea12fb5c9246:0

value
1332668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 336525343affed000cc6f04d6588a0c715cf3d7f OP_EQUAL
address
2MwvycmVWcc2A1C9B2s9fPZ164ZRbgbPqi2
transaction
93ab256c92370a58c3d54f62ff46053161eb95000db22b24e8b8ea12fb5c9246